    there's a train from oslo to trondheim and further to hell (only 25mins away from the city), i think it's around 300NOK (40€).
    since hell is only 5mins away from the airport, taking a direct flight from italy to trondheim is sometimes the cheapest and definitely the fastest option. i took a direct flight torino-trondheim with Norwegian, and there are also some direct flights from venezia/roma/cagliari/pisa sometimes with SAS and Norwegian.
    there's no campsite at the crag, but in Norway you can put up your tent anywhere (for example under the most overhanging routes, where it's dry even when it's raining). and there's even a toilet there.
    the guidebook is not on the net, but it's possible to order it online (i think) although it's a quite heavy book with all crags in our area.
    a car is not necessary if you're in touch with some climbers here! -and it's only 15mins walk to the airport, gas station and 10mins walk to a supermarket.

    Well in Split closest climbing area is Marjan, 30min walk from city.
    Other areas are Markezina greda, perhaps best in Split, Rupotine very nice and very hard :-).
    Trogir is few minutes drive as well as Omis...
    So its all rocks here LOL.Everything for everybody,easy and hard.Some nice DWS too.
    Also I have to mention Paklenica,climbing paradise.
